I love working with a person who is motivated to find solutions to their problems and believes that the process of change is possible. I have worked primarily with adolescents, adults, couples, and families. I have had success in helping to treat sexual compulsion, impulse control problems, grief and loss, behavioral issues, anger management, depression, trauma based problems, anxiety and other issues. I also have worked with spiritual issues and can provide Christian based treatment if requested. My office setting provides a safe space for people to come in and open their heart and mind in the session(s).
I use an integrated approach and am well versed in using c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), solution-focused therapy, attachment theories, and rational emotive therapy. I have specific training in trauma based therapy, marriage/couples counseling, sexual compulsion, and life coaching. In 2014, I received a certification to treat sexual addictions.
My practice promotes mental, physical, spiritual, and social health. I am motivated to connect with other professionals in the community to help with a person's holistic health. You will always have my full attention and my heart is into all people I work with. I promise to provide compassion and a non-judgmental approach to your issues.
